当前位置:首页 > 科技 > 正文

神经网络与开源硬件:构建智能未来的基石

  • 科技
  • 2025-05-29 19:47:06
  • 6753
摘要: 在当今快速发展的科技时代,神经网络和开源硬件作为两个前沿的技术领域,在推动技术革新、促进人工智能应用的普及方面发挥了重要作用。本文将深入探讨这两个主题的关系及其对现代技术的影响,并提供一些实用示例。# 一、神经网络:深度学习的核心神经网络是一种模拟人脑结构...

在当今快速发展的科技时代,神经网络和开源硬件作为两个前沿的技术领域,在推动技术革新、促进人工智能应用的普及方面发挥了重要作用。本文将深入探讨这两个主题的关系及其对现代技术的影响,并提供一些实用示例。

# 一、神经网络:深度学习的核心

神经网络是一种模拟人脑结构与功能的人工智能模型,通过模仿生物大脑的工作原理,实现复杂的模式识别和数据处理任务。它在图像识别、语音识别、自然语言处理等领域取得了显著成效,成为当今AI研究的热点之一。

1. 基础知识

- 神经元:神经网络的基本构建块,具有输入层、隐藏层和输出层三个部分。

- 激活函数:用于决定神经元是否激活以及在何种程度上被激活。常见的有Sigmoid、ReLU等。

- 前向传播与反向传播:前向传播即数据从输入层流向输出层;反向传播则是在训练过程中调整权重,使模型预测结果更接近真实值。

2. 应用实例

- 图像识别:通过神经网络处理图像中的大量像素信息,实现对物体的分类和识别。

- 自然语言处理:神经网络可以用于文本生成、机器翻译等任务。

3. 挑战与未来

- 训练复杂度高、需要大量的计算资源。

- 能耗问题严重。

神经网络与开源硬件:构建智能未来的基石

# 二、开源硬件:构建创新技术的基础

开源硬件是一种开放源代码的思想在硬件开发领域的体现,它允许个人和组织自由地使用、修改并再分发设计文档。这不仅促进了技术创新的快速扩散,还降低了硬件开发的成本门槛,使得更多人能够参与到尖端科技的研发中来。

1. 基本概念

- 开源硬件许可证:规定了哪些行为是被许可使用的。

- 公开数据:包括电路图、BOM表(物料清单)等关键信息。

神经网络与开源硬件:构建智能未来的基石

2. 重要应用领域

- 机器人技术:如Arduino和Raspberry Pi这类开源板为开发人员提供了灵活而强大的平台,用于创建各种自动化系统。

- 物联网设备:例如ESP8266 WiFi模块,它可以在低成本的情况下实现数据传输。

神经网络与开源硬件:构建智能未来的基石

3. 促进创新的方式

- 知识共享与协作:通过提供详细的文档和源代码,开源硬件促进了知识的交流与合作。

- 降低门槛:简化了硬件开发流程,使得非专业人士也能参与到技术创新中来。

# 三、神经网络与开源硬件的结合

1. 共同目标

神经网络与开源硬件:构建智能未来的基石

- 创新与普及:两者都致力于推动技术的进步,并且希望通过开源的方式让更多的开发者能够使用这些新技术。

2. 协同作用机制

- 硬件优化:通过定制化的硬件设计,可以更好地满足神经网络模型的需求。例如,使用专门为深度学习优化的处理器(如NVIDIA GPU)可以大大提高训练速度和效率。

- 软件开发工具:开源框架和库(如TensorFlow、PyTorch等),为开发者提供了丰富的资源来实现复杂的算法与应用。

神经网络与开源硬件:构建智能未来的基石

3. 案例分析

- Raspberry Pi + TensorFlow Lite:利用低成本的Raspberry Pi进行轻量级神经网络部署,应用于边缘计算场景。

- Arduino + 深度学习模型:通过在微控制器上运行预训练模型来进行简单的人工智能任务,如物体检测或分类。

4. 未来展望

- 高效协同工作将加速AI技术的发展,降低应用门槛,使得更多企业和个人能够从中受益。随着硬件性能的不断提升和软件生态系统的日益完善,神经网络与开源硬件之间的合作将在智能技术领域发挥更大的作用。

神经网络与开源硬件:构建智能未来的基石

# 四、总结

神经网络作为人工智能的核心组成部分,已经取得了巨大进展并在多个领域中展现出其独特价值;而开源硬件则为创新者提供了一个开放且灵活的设计平台。两者相互结合,不仅能够加速新技术的研发进程,还能够推动技术创新与普及。未来,随着技术的进步和应用场景的拓展,这种组合势必将带来更多的惊喜和可能性。

通过本文对神经网络与开源硬件相关知识的学习,我们不仅能更好地理解它们各自的特点及其背后的技术原理,还能认识到它们之间相互促进、共同发展的关系。希望这些信息能激发读者对于AI及硬件开发的兴趣,并鼓励更多人参与到这一充满挑战和机遇的领域中来。